Output 937899d3800a9bd435107d8e55ba5a8c19b4e3738c6f7e932caa57367b089ae0:1

value
54168430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c529e78cd8e1c901d56647685f3016f584a604f1 OP_EQUAL
address
3KfXEui19jKQdXCpd9k2E7kbEyMRz7ykqs
transaction
937899d3800a9bd435107d8e55ba5a8c19b4e3738c6f7e932caa57367b089ae0
confirmations
166389
spent
true